My Buying Guides on Gifts For Someone With Lupus
What I Look For First
When I choose a gift for someone with lupus, I focus on comfort, practicality, and thoughtfulness. Lupus can bring fatigue, joint pain, sensitivity to heat or cold, and unpredictable flare-ups, so I try to pick items that make daily life easier rather than more complicated. I also keep in mind that the best gift is often one that shows care without assuming too much about their symptoms.
Comfort Comes Before Everything
I usually start with gifts that help the person feel physically comfortable. Soft blankets, cozy socks, heating pads, or supportive pillows can be especially appreciated. If I’m shopping for clothing, I prefer breathable fabrics, loose fits, and layers that can be adjusted easily. Anything gentle on the skin is a plus, since some people with lupus may be sensitive to touch, temperature, or certain materials.
Practical Gifts I Trust
I’ve found that practical gifts are often the most useful. A reusable water bottle, a pill organizer, an insulated mug, or a lightweight tote can make everyday routines easier. I also like items that reduce effort, such as easy-open containers, hands-free phone holders, or self-care kits. These kinds of gifts feel thoughtful because they support the person’s energy instead of demanding more of it.
Gifts That Support Rest
Since fatigue is common with lupus, I often think about gifts that encourage rest. A sleep mask, calming tea, a weighted eye pillow, or a subscription to an audiobook service can be a great choice. I look for anything that helps create a peaceful environment and gives them permission to slow down without feeling guilty.
Items That Are Gentle and Safe
I’m careful to choose gifts that are gentle and unlikely to cause irritation. Fragrance-free skincare, hypoallergenic blankets, and simple wellness products are usually safer options. If I’m considering something like candles, lotions, or bath products, I make sure they are mild and not heavily scented. I always remember that sensitivities can vary, so less harsh is usually better.
Thoughtful Personalized Gifts
I like personalized gifts because they feel meaningful without being overwhelming. A custom mug with an encouraging message, a photo album, or a handwritten note can mean a lot. Sometimes I think the most valuable gift is one that reminds the person they are seen, supported, and not alone. Personal touches often make even a simple item feel special.
Things I Try to Avoid
I avoid gifts that may be physically demanding, overly active, or tied to unrealistic wellness expectations. I also stay away from anything that suggests I’m trying to “fix” their condition. For example, extreme fitness gear, harsh detox products, or unsolicited medical supplements are not my first choice. I want the gift to feel supportive, not pressuring.
